Senior Executive Assistant to the Northeast Regional President Global Medical Response seeks a Senior Executive Assistant to support the Northeast Regional President. This role requires a self-motivated, focused, and intelligent professional capable of managing the workload while prioritizing tasks. To be successful, this position will require you to operate proactively and anticipate needs rather than waiting for direction. The ideal candidate operates with exceptional organization, impeccable attention to detail, and professionalism in dealing with multiple leaders and stakeholders.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of executive administrative experience.
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office 360 (Outlook, Word, Excel, Teams).
  • Familiar with Concur.
  • Professional demeanor with excellent verbal and written communication skills.

Responsibilities

  • Understand the President's current priorities, long term goals, and expectations and successfully execute all work in a way that aligns to them.
  • Manage the President's sophisticated and dynamic calendar needs in a strategic way that anticipates future needs.
  • Organize the President's time in the most effective and productive manner by proactively reading, researching, and routing correspondence.
  • Support and facilitate meetings, calls and in person regional events.
  • Organize 1:1 meetings with team members to routinely check in and stay up to date on all activities, deliverables and deadlines.
  • Become a highly informed key player of the team knowing deadlines and tasks to proactively anticipate the needs of the Regional President.
  • Participate in team meetings and follow up on action items.
  • Arrange domestic travel, hotels and ground transportation and ensure all details are included in the calendar.
